What Is All-on-4 Vietnam?
All-on-4 Vietnam refers to a full-arch dental implant treatment that replaces an entire upper or lower set of missing teeth using only four strategically placed dental implants.
Instead of placing one implant for every missing tooth, four implants support a complete fixed bridge, providing excellent stability, function, and aesthetics.
This treatment is ideal for patients who:
- Have lost most or all teeth
- Wear uncomfortable dentures
- Have severely damaged teeth
- Want a permanent replacement
- Prefer a faster treatment solution
Compared to traditional implants, All-on-4 often requires fewer implants, less bone grafting, and a shorter overall treatment timeline.

Step-by-Step All-on-4 Vietnam Procedure
Understanding the treatment process helps patients feel more confident before traveling.
Initial Online Consultation
Patients send:
- Dental photos
- Previous X-rays (if available)
- Medical history
The dental team provides an initial assessment and estimated treatment plan.
Comprehensive Examination
After arriving at Avora Dental, patients undergo:
- Clinical examination
- Digital intraoral scanning
- CBCT imaging
- Bite analysis
The implant specialist then confirms the final treatment plan.
Implant Placement
Four implants are strategically placed to maximize available jawbone.
The two posterior implants are positioned at an angle to improve stability while reducing the need for bone grafting.
Modern guided implant surgery improves precision while minimizing discomfort.
Temporary Fixed Teeth
Many patients receive temporary fixed teeth shortly after surgery, allowing them to smile confidently during healing.
Healing Period
The implants gradually integrate with the jawbone over several months.
This biological process is known as osseointegration.
Final Prosthesis
Once healing is complete, patients receive their permanent full-arch restoration.
The final bridge is carefully designed to provide:
- Natural appearance
- Comfortable bite
- Long-term durability
- Excellent chewing function
How Long Does All-on-4 Vietnam Take?
Treatment timelines vary depending on individual conditions.
A typical schedule includes:
First Visit (5–8 days)
- Consultation
- CBCT scan
- Implant surgery
- Temporary teeth
Healing Period (3–6 months)
Patients return home while implants integrate with the bone.
Second Visit (5–7 days)
- Final impressions
- Permanent bridge placement
- Final adjustments
Some carefully selected patients may qualify for immediate loading protocols depending on bone quality and clinical evaluation.

Recovery After All-on-4 Vietnam
Recovery is generally faster than many patients expect.
Most patients experience:
- Mild swelling
- Minor discomfort
- Temporary dietary restrictions
Within several days, many patients resume normal daily activities.
During healing, patients should:
- Follow prescribed medications
- Maintain excellent oral hygiene
- Eat soft foods initially
- Avoid smoking
- Attend scheduled follow-up appointments
Good home care contributes significantly to long-term implant success.

How long do All-on-4 implants last?
With proper oral hygiene, regular dental check-ups, and good overall health, implants can last for decades, while the prosthetic bridge may require maintenance or replacement over time.
Is bone grafting always necessary?
Not necessarily. One of the major advantages of the All-on-4 concept is that the angled posterior implants often eliminate or reduce the need for bone grafting.
